When using electrical appliances, basic safety precautions should always be followed, including the following:
- Read all instructions.
- Do not touch hot surfaces. Use handles or knobs.
- Always make sure temperature knob is at lowest setting/off before plugging or unplugging unit.
- To protect against electrical shock, do not immerse the heatwell appliance, including cord and plug into water or any other liquid.
- Close supervision is necessary when any appliance is used by or near children.
- Unplug from outlet when not in use and before cleaning.
- Do not operate any appliance with a damaged cord or plug or after appliance malfunctions or has been damaged in any manner. Return appliance to Nesco® Repair Department for examination, repair or adjustment.
- The use of any accessory attachments not recommended by the manufacturer may cause injuries.
- Do not use outdoors.
- Do not let cord hang over edge of table or counter, or touch hot surfaces.
- Do not place on or near hot gas or electric burners or in a heated oven.
- Extreme caution must be used when moving an appliance containing hot foods or liquids.
- Do not use appliance for anything other than its intended use.
- Do not use metal scouring pads on exterior surface of Roaster Oven. Pieces can break off pad and touch electrical parts creating a shock hazard.
THIS APPLIANCE IS FOR HOUSEHOLD USE. A short cord is provided to reduce any hazards that would result from becoming entangled in or tripping over a longer cord.
